Hi friends,

I'm going to graduate this December with a job offer. My company will be able to help me with my immigration application. My study permit expires on 31 March 2015. I would like to apply for PNP(Student with job offer).
I'm just wondering if I need to apply for a PGWP first, or apply directly for PNP ?
Also, in case for some reasons my PGWP get refused, What are my options ?

It really stresses me out. I'm having Exams during this time while thinking about these immigration stuffs.

I'm looking forward for your advises and suggestions.

Thank you very much !!

You cannot work with a study permit. Even if you have an off-campus work permit, this is attached to your Study Permit and your primary status in Canada is a student.

That said, apply for your PGWP in order to work. Don't worry about a rejection, I have yet to hear someone get rejected(AS LONG AS your diploma/degree satisfies the requirements listed on the CIC website). And make sure you send your program completion letter.. Not sure if you have one as you are still having exams.

Apply to PNP after your probation period (if you have one) and after you have your PGWP. Good luck.
